Does ClearPaw provide medical advice?

No. ClearPaw is a tool to help you understand and organize what your vet already told you. Every summary and answer is grounded in your actual vet documents — not generic internet advice. For any medical decisions, always follow up with your veterinarian.

How is this different from just taking notes?

Notes miss things — especially when you're stressed or your pet is anxious. ClearPaw lets you record the entire visit so nothing gets lost. The AI then pulls out the diagnosis, medications, care instructions, and follow-up dates automatically.

Do I need to tell my vet I'm recording?

Yes, and we encourage you to. Recording laws vary by state, and it's good practice to let your vet know. Most vets are fine with it — many appreciate that owners are being thorough.

What if I forgot to record the visit?

No problem. You can still upload photos of discharge paperwork, prescription labels, or any documents the clinic gave you. ClearPaw works with recordings and documents — or just one.

Is my pet's health data private?

Your records are only visible to you. We may use anonymized, de-identified data to improve our services and for research and development purposes. We never share or use any information that can be traced back to you or your pet.

What if the AI summary gets something wrong?

The AI works from your uploaded documents, but it can make mistakes. Always cross-reference the summary with your original paperwork, and contact your vet if anything seems off. ClearPaw is a support tool, not a replacement for professional judgment.

What animals does ClearPaw support?

Any pet — dogs, cats, rabbits, birds, reptiles. If your vet gives you documents, ClearPaw can help you make sense of them.

Is there a mobile app?

An iOS app is coming soon. In the meantime, ClearPaw works fully in your mobile browser — including audio recording.
